HTC Brings Facebook Phones ChaCha And Salsa

After INQ, the Taiwan-based smartphone maker HTC has arrived with a pair of Facebook centric smartphones. The Android-based smartphones, named HTC ChaCha and HTC Salsa, were recently unveiled at the Mobile World Congress at Barcelona.

Both the smartphones boast of a dedicated Facebook button, enabling users to access the popular social networking site with a single touch. Through the Facebook widget, users could converse with friends. They can snap pictures with the built-in camera of the device and instantly share the photos with their Facebook friends.

ChaCha and Salsa will run on the latest Android Gingerbread operating system. HTC has packed the smartphones with a 600MHz CPU. HTC ChaCha flaunts a candy bar body with a 2.6-inch touchscreen display and a physical QWERTY keyboard for speedy typing.

HTC Salsa is a full touchscreen device featuring a 3.4-inch multi touch display. Accelerometer, light sensor and proximity sensor are embedded in the AMOLED displays of ChaCha and Salsa.

Both the smartphones will arrive with built-in 5-megapixel rear facing camera equipped with auto focus, LED flash, zoom and camcorder. The 0.3MP front facing camera of the smartphones will aid video calling. The HTC smartphones with entertain users with music blaring from its integrated MP3 player. However, the devices lack FM radio.

On the connectivity front, HTC ChaCha and HTC Salsa feature Bluetooth 3.0, high-speed USB 2.0, Wi-Fi and HSPA Plus connection. With the aid of the built-in GPS and Google Maps Street View, you can convert the smartphones into navigational devices. Users can access key Google services and download apps from Android Market.

Both the smartphones offer limited on board storage space. However, the integrated microSD slot facilitates external memory expansion.

The 1250mAh Li-Ion battery of HTC ChaCha has enough juice to support up to 7.5 hours of talk time and up to 17.9 days of standby time. HTC has endowed Salsa with a more powerful 1520mAh Li-Ion battery that supports up to nine hours of talk time and up to 18.5 days of standby time.

Both the HTC smartphones will be shipped in Asia and Europe in the second quarter of this year. HTC did not reveal the pricing of the smartphones.
